Weekend fair to help debtors resolve problems
A FAIR launched by the Justice Ministry to accelerate debt settlement is taking place this weekend as total household debt has now reached over 16 trillion baht or more than 90% of the Gross National Product (GDP), Naewna newspaper said late afternoon today (Dec. 21). By Thai Newsroom Reporters THE GOVERNMENT-RUN “Debt Settlement Market” kicked off today (Jan.14) for people illicitly indebted to loan sharks in all provinces nationwide. The “Debt Settlement Market” is a venue set up in each of the country’s 77 provinces for the people to find ways and means to settle their informal debt owed […]

By Thai Newsroom Reporters A TOTAL OF 110,000-PLUS people have so far claimed to owe a combined seven billion baht in illicit debt to 81,000-plus loan sharks in all provinces of the country, a senior government official said today (Dec.26).
